About

LU0837985307.EUFUND represents a financial product, specifically a unit of the Nordea 1 - Global Enhanced Equity Fund, a Luxembourg-domiciled SICAV (Société d'investissement à capital variable). This fund aims to generate long-term capital appreciation by investing primarily in a diversified portfolio of global equities, employing an enhanced indexing strategy that seeks to outperform the MSCI World Index. The fund may also utilize derivatives for efficient portfolio management and hedging purposes.

Factors

Overall Market Performance: Broad market trends, particularly in European equity markets, significantly impact the fund's Net Asset Value (NAV). Positive market sentiment typically drives prices up. Investment Strategy & Holdings: The fund's specific investment strategy and the performance of the underlying assets it holds (stocks, bonds, etc.) are primary price drivers. Successful stock picks boost the NAV. Fund Management Expertise: The skill and experience of the fund manager in selecting investments and navigating market conditions affect fund performance and investor confidence, thus impacting price. Economic Conditions: Macroeconomic factors such as interest rates, inflation, GDP growth, and unemployment in the Eurozone can influence the performance of the fund's underlying investments and the fund price. Currency Fluctuations: As an EU fund, currency exchange rates, particularly the Euro's value relative to other currencies, can affect returns for investors in different regions. Investor Sentiment & Demand: Investor demand for the fund (influenced by its past performance, marketing efforts, and overall market outlook) affects its price. High demand drives prices up. Fund Expenses & Fees: The fund's expense ratio (management fees, administrative costs) directly impacts its net returns and, consequently, its price. Higher fees can reduce returns. Regulatory Changes: Changes in regulations affecting financial markets or the specific sectors the fund invests in can create uncertainty and impact investor confidence, affecting the fund price.
